Potter

Potter n. One whose occupation is to make earthen vessels.
Potter n. One who hawks crockery or earthenware.
Potter n. One who pots meats or other eatables.
Potter n. The red-bellied terrapin. See Terrapin.
Potter v. i. To busy one's self with trifles; to labor with little purpose, energy, of effect; to trifle; to pother.
Potter v. i. To walk lazily or idly; to saunter.
Potter v. t. To poke; to push; also, to disturb; to confuse; to bother.
